Combined effects of root-associated entomopathogenic and mycorrhizal fungi on the foliar pathogen Botrytis cinerea in tomato

摘要
•Entomopathogenic fungi (EPF) reduced foliar disease symptoms in tomato plants.•Arbuscular mycorrhizal fungi (AMF) only affected plant growth, not disease.•Fungal combinations showed functional complementarity for plant protection and growth.•Effects in combinations were independent of root colonization pattern.•Root inoculation by EPF decreased in presence of AMF, while AMF was unaffected by EPF.
